  • Disk Brake Pedal to Lever Pushrod

    Can anyone provide a way to identify the pushrod for a '63-64 disk brake Daytona, either by identifying markings or a center to center dimension. I'm adding power disk brakes to a J8. I have the booster (E-type), but unfortunately I'm missing the mounts and lever as I sold them last year (from an Avanti). If anyone has these parts available, e-mail me. I have one pushrod, stamped LDI with a 4 3/8" center to center. I have no idea where I got it. It may have been attached to a suspended pedal set picked up at a swap meet. Bill
